Best Time to Visit
The ideal time to visit Gongzhuling is during the spring (April to June) and autumn (September to November) months. During these seasons, the weather is mild and pleasant, making it perfect for outdoor activities. Spring brings blooming flowers, while autumn showcases vibrant foliage.
Weather Information
- Spring: Mild temperatures ranging from 10°C to 20°C (50°F to 68°F).
- Summer: Warm with temperatures averaging 25°C to 30°C (77°F to 86°F).
- Autumn: Cool and comfortable, with temperatures between 10°C and 20°C (50°F to 68°F).
- Winter: Cold, with temperatures dropping below freezing, averaging -10°C to -5°C (14°F to 23°F).
Getting There and Around
Reaching Gongzhuling is convenient with various transportation options available. The nearest major airport is in Changchun, which is about 100 kilometers away. From there, you can take a train or bus to Gongzhuling. Once in the city, local buses and taxis are readily available for getting around.

Local Cuisine to Try
No trip to Gongzhuling is complete without indulging in the local cuisine. The city is known for its hearty dishes that reflect the flavors of northeastern China. Be sure to try:
- Jilin-style Dumplings: These dumplings are a must-try, filled with various ingredients and served with a tangy dipping sauce.
- Northeast Hot Pot: A communal dining experience where you cook fresh ingredients in a bubbling pot of broth.
- Grilled Fish: Freshwater fish grilled to perfection, often served with a spicy dipping sauce.
